Mary (GDMI) oversees the puppy and training programs. When she's not out training the dogs, she is running the Blind Rider Program for our customers interested in  enhancing their balance and physical/mental stamina alongside their therapeutic mounts. Mary was a prior professional equestrian in the USA for 20 years before transferring to the service dog industry. Find out more by contacting Mary at mary@stapell.com.au or ring her on 0466 265 919.

Jason is as passionate about Adventure Mobility with a guide dog as he is when conducting a regular follow-up visit. Jason is a GDMI, OMS, Founder and the General Manager of STAPELL. Jason runs the Fishing & Kayaking Program and is always keen to explore a new mobility adventure idea that will help you "be all you can be." Gabby is the human equivalent of a Swish ball, having bounced between sunny, hilly Brisbane and the vast mountains of Sydney’s western suburbs since childhood. She knows a lot about traveling as a legally blind person and is passionate about advocating to make every area of life fair and equitable for everyone – no matter their ability. Gabby is a graduate of Griffith University with a degree in Arts and Law, majoring in History. She has administration and office experience from volunteering and paid work in government and the private sector. On the side, Gabby is a writer, with a historical fiction novel in the works

Chris has a background in canine rescue, training and rehabilitation, as well as being highly proficient on the computer.  She keeps data on all our IGDF and GHAD processes, tracks client progress on the waiting list, and keeps all dog files and dog data up to date.
